Celebrate your love story with the Today, Tomorrow, Forever Wedding Collection from Flowers Beckton in Beckton. This elegant floral package is designed to create a beautifully coordinated look for your entire wedding party, with premium, fragrant blooms arranged by expert florists.

Choose from three flexible packages tailored to your guest list. The Intimate Package suits weddings of 50-75 guests and includes 1 bridal bouquet, 3 bridesmaid bouquets, 3 corsages and 4 groom boutonnières. The Original Package is ideal for 75-100 guests, offering 1 bridal bouquet, 5 bridesmaid bouquets, 5 corsages and 6 groom boutonnières. For larger celebrations of 100+ guests, the Ultimate Package provides 1 bridal bouquet, 7 bridesmaid bouquets, 7 corsages and 8 groom boutonnières.

Each collection is thoughtfully crafted to ensure your wedding flowers look cohesive, romantic and timeless in every photo.
